Comprehending Double Glazing
Double glazing refers to the setup of two panes of Foggy Glass Replacement separated by an area filled with gas (usually argon), which serves as an insulating barrier. This style helps to minimize heat transfer through the windows, reducing heating costs and improving comfort levels within the home.

Depending upon the problem at hand, different repair techniques can be employed. Below are some common repairs that can be made to double-glazed windows.

Seal Replacement: If condensation is present, the seal around the glass panes might have failed. Specialists can break the seal, remove the panes, and replace them with a brand-new insulated unit.

Frame Repair or Replacement: In cases of frame damage or wear and tear, either repairs or total replacement might be needed. This might involve sanding, painting, or changing the whole frame.

Hinge and Handle Replacement: If windows are hard to operate, replacing the hinges or handles can solve the problem, ensuring smooth opening and closing.

Re-sanding and Re-painting: For wood frames, a great sanding and repaint can help bring back aesthetics and functionality, avoiding future problems from establishing.

Cleaning: Sometimes, a simple tidy of the window tracks and frame can reduce operational problems.
Costs of Double Glazing Repairs
The expenses associated with double glazing repairs can vary depending upon the nature of the repair, the products involved, and the labour required. Here's a breakdown of prospective costs:
Repair TypeEstimated CostSeal Replacement₤ 100 - ₤ 300 per Misty Window RepairFrame Repair₤ 50 - ₤ 250 per frameHinge/Handle Replacement₤ 40 - ₤ 120 per systemTotal Window Replacement₤ 300 - ₤ 800 per windowCleaning company₤ 20 - ₤ 50 per hour
Note: Prices might vary based on area and service supplier.

2. Can I repair double glazing myself?
Small problems, such as cleaning or lubricating handles, can be DIY tasks. Major repairs, particularly those involving the seals or glass, must be handled by professionals.
3. How long does a double-glazed window last?
With appropriate care, double-glazed windows can last around twenty years. However, the seals may require replacement faster depending on the quality and setup.
